Climate Overview
The climate in Bergville is temperate. The average annual temperature is 15°C and approximately 1454mm of precipitation falls per year. January is the wettest month, receiving around 289mm of rainfall. Bergville is in the Southern Hemisphere. Temperature
Temperatures in Bergville vary considerably across the year, with a 25°C difference between the coldest and warmest months. The warmest month is December, when average highs reach 25°C and the mean temperature sits around 19°C. July is the coolest month, with minimum temperatures around 0°C and an average of 8°C. On average, daily temperatures fluctuate by about 14°C between overnight lows and afternoon highs. The sharpest temperature change occurs between April and May, with a 4°C shift in average temperatures.
Precipitation
Bergville is a fairly wet location, receiving approximately 1454mm of precipitation annually, which averages out to around 121mm per month. The wettest month is January, averaging 289mm of rainfall. February and December also tend to see above-average precipitation. The driest month is June, with just 10mm. That's 279mm less than January, the wettest month. Rainfall is heavily concentrated in certain months, creating a distinct wet and dry season. Visitors should plan around these patterns, as the difference between peak and low months is dramatic. Light snowfall can occur between July and August, totalling around 8cm annually. July is the snowiest month with approximately 4cm.
